Timex/Sinclair Guidebooks

The Timex/Sinclair 1000 BASIC Handbook, from Sybex, is a dictionary-like listing of all the words in the T/S 1000 BASIC vocabulary.

Each entry includes a description of the word, an example of its proper syntax, a sample program showing how the word is used, and notes explaining any special features of the word.

The book is available for $7.95, plus $2 for postage.

In How to Use the Timex/Sinclair, Jerry Willis explains the problems many Timex/Sinclair users face: how to get a clear TV picture, how to minimize tape recorder problems, and how to choose accessories for the computer.

The guide, priced at $3.95, also includes information on magazines, books, and user groups that support the Timex/Sinclair computers.
